Hi,

Somehow, all user directory's folders got removed (in /home/, where /username/ is suddenly missing).
Luckly (I think), I've made a full backup some time before it happend.
Now I have a lot of files called like user.adminname.website.tar.gz in /home.
How do I restore them?

When I go to CMD_ADMIN_BACKUP -> "Step 1: From Where" I chose "/home", don't touch step two, I don't get any files to chose in step three, and I therefore can't import them.

When I copy a backup file to my user's map and I login into a user account, to restore a backup, it says I can't restore the backup because:
File is not of type tar.gz: sh: /home/NAME/backups/user.admin.NAME.tar.gz.tmp: No such file or directory


Any help on how I restore this backup?
 
If the user directory's folder is (/home/username) is missing you'll have to delete the user and start over. You may need to create an empty /home/username as a directory before you do this.

If you have backups, then you'll have to download those files to your local system, untar them (you can use winzip to do that) and figure out what you've got to upload.

Caution: you may have lost everything related to the user; following my instructions you may lose everything related to the user you don't already have.

You may want to have a contract administrator look at your server before you do anything, depending on how important this site is to you and/or your client.
